SubjectRe: [PATCH] rtc: hym8563: enable wakeup by default
On 05/11/2020 22:01:10+0000, Guillaume Tucker wrote:
> Enable wakeup by default in the hym8563 driver to match the behaviour
> implemented by the majority of RTC drivers. As per the description of
> device_init_wakeup(), it should be enabled for "devices that everyone
> expects to be wakeup sources". One would expect this to be the case
> with a real-time clock.
>

Actually, the proper way of doing it for a discrete RTC is to only
enable wakeup if the irq request is successful or when the wakeup-source
property is present on the node.
